The Dunes Thatched Cottage --70 steps to the beach

Located in the sunny Southeast of Ireland, The Dunes is a charming 300-year-old heritage thatched cob cottage, nestled within its own grounds just across from the beach. A pristine, unspoiled beach stretches for miles and is 70 steps from the front gate. Ballinesker , renowned for birdwatching and abundant seashells, lies within a Special Area of Conservation at Raven Point, offering serene forest walks and breathtaking coastal scenery. The property is 15-min drive from vibrant town of Wexford..

The Creamery Loft at Annestown House

Set within the private grounds of Annestown House, The Creamery Loft is part of a converted outbuilding that contained the cattle and grain for the original dairy farm. The living room is a spacious loft with modern amenities and unrivalled views of Annestown Beach and the Atlantic Ocean. Outside the self contained apartment there are 10 acres of grounds for our guests to explore and enjoy with generous lawns, spectacular views and a 2 minute walk to Annestown Beach using a private path.

Traditional Irish Cottage and garden 50yd to beach

Traditional old Irish stone cottage in a small cul-de-sac about 50 yards from Curragh Beach, surrounded by a beautiful garden with palms, roses and apple trees.The cottage has a long history, dating back to the 17th century, its location is being sheltered from the wind. Our family restored and enlarged it in in 1975. It has new style kitchen,and bathroom.and a wood burning stove for heating. Near towns of dungarvan and youghal.
